Taking Your Truck to the Next Level: A Guide to Dodge Ram 1500 Aftermarket Parts

The Ram 1500, formerly understood as the Dodge Ram 1500, has actually long been a titan in the full-size pickup segment. Known for its coil-spring rear suspension, glamorous interiors, and the famous Hemi V8 engine, it acts as a flexible platform for work, everyday commuting, and off-road adventure. Nevertheless, for lots of owners, the factory specifications are merely a beginning point.

The aftermarket industry for the Ram 1500 is huge, offering whatever from minor visual tweaks to finish mechanical overhauls. This guide checks out the diverse world of aftermarket upgrades, assisting owners comprehend how to enhance performance, energy, and style.


1. Efficiency Upgrades: Beyond the Factory Horsepower

For many Ram lovers, performance is the primary focus. While the 5.7 L Hemi is effective out of package, numerous aftermarket parts can open covert potential, enhance throttle reaction, and boost the truck's signature grumble.

Cold Air Intakes

A cold air intake is often the first adjustment owners make. By changing the limiting factory air box with a high-flow filter and a broader intake tube, the engine can "breathe" more easily. This generally leads to a modest boost in horse power (5-- 12 hp) and a more aggressive engine note under velocity.

Exhaust Systems

Stock exhaust systems are designed to be quiet and fulfill strict emissions requirements, which typically indicates they are restrictive. Cat-back exhaust systems are popular aftermarket options. They enhance exhaust flow, reduce backpressure, and enable the V8 engine to produce a much deeper, more resonant noise.

Efficiency Chips and Tuners

Modern trucks are controlled by Engine Control Units (ECUs). Aftermarket tuners enable owners to recalibrate the ECU settings to optimize fuel maps, timing, and transmission shift points. This is particularly useful for those who have actually included larger tires and require to recalibrate the speedometer.

2. Suspension and Off-Road Capability

The Ram 1500 is distinct for its use of rear coil springs (or optional air suspension), offering a smoother trip than a lot of leaf-spring rivals. Aftermarket suspension packages can further improve this trip or prepare the truck for rugged surface.

Leveling Kits vs. Lift Kits

The majority of trucks originate from the factory with a "rake," indicating the rear sits slightly higher than the front. This is developed to keep the truck level when hauling heavy loads. Nevertheless, many owners prefer a level position.

  • Leveling Kits: These normally raise the front of the truck by 1.5 to 2.5 inches. They are budget friendly and permit for slightly bigger tires without changing the overall suspension geometry considerably.
  • Raise Kits: These supply a much higher clearance (3 to 6 inches or more). They require more substantial modifications, consisting of brand-new shocks, control arms, and sometimes drive shaft changes.

High-Performance Shocks

Updating to nitrogen-charged shocks, such as those from Bilstein or FOX, can drastically improve trip quality on washboard roads and supply better damping throughout high-speed off-road usage.

3. Outside Enhancements and Utility

The outside of a Ram 1500 is a canvas for customization. Beyond looks, numerous aftermarket parts include considerable energy to the lorry, particularly for those who utilize their trucks for work or camping.

Bed Covers (Tonneau Covers)

A bedspread is one of the most useful upgrades. It protects cargo from the components and theft while improving aerodynamics, which can lead to a small increase in fuel economy.

  • Difficult Folding: Offers maximum security and sturdiness.
  • Soft Roll-up: Focused on benefit and budget-friendliness.
  • Retractable: Provides a sleek appearance and simple gain access to.

Lighting Upgrades

While more recent Ram designs frequently feature LED lighting, older trims or base designs typically rely on halogen bulbs. Aftermarket LED headlight assemblies, light bars, and "ditch lights" are important for owners who drive in rural or off-road environments during the night.

Side Steps and Running Boards

As trucks get taller with lift packages, side steps become a requirement. Alternatives range from conventional chrome nerf bars to power-deployable running boards that hide when the door is closed, preserving the truck's ground clearance.

4. Interior Comfort and Protection

The interior of the Ram 1500 is extensively thought about the finest in its class. Aftermarket parts assist preserve this quality or add modern tech to older models.

Floor Mats

For a truck that sees mud, snow, or coffee spills, factory carpet mats are hardly ever enough. All-weather floor liners from brand names like WeatherTech or Husky Liners are laser-measured to fit the floorboard perfectly, trapping liquids and particles.

Seat Covers

Whether for securing the initial upholstery from work grime or including a touch of high-end with premium leather replacements, seat covers are a high-value upgrade. Brand names like Katzkin provide complete interior reupholstering that matches factory-level quality.

Tech and Infotainment

For older Ram models, updating to a Tesla-style vertical head system or adding wireless Apple CarPlay/Android Auto modules can improve the cabin experience without requiring a brand-new automobile purchase.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Will aftermarket parts void my Ram 1500 guarantee?A: Under the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act, a dealership can not void your entire warranty merely due to the fact that an aftermarket part is installed. However, if the aftermarket part triggers a failure in a factory element, that specific repair work may not be covered.

Q: Which aftermarket part supplies the very best increase in fuel economy?A: A top quality tonneau cover and a cold air intake are usually the finest alternatives for fuel performance. Nevertheless, the gains are typically modest (0.5 to 1.5 MPG).

Q: Can I install a leveling package myself?A: Yes, many Ram owners set up leveling packages in their driveways with standard tools and a flooring jack. Nevertheless, an expert alignment is strictly needed afterward to prevent uneven tire wear.

Q: Do I require to re-gear my truck if I include 35-inch tires?A: While the Hemi engine has enough torque to turn 35s, you may discover a decline in acceleration and pulling efficiency. For 35-inch tires or bigger, moving to a greater equipment ratio (e.g., 3.92 or 4.10) is advised to gain back factory-like efficiency.
